Hi all,
Below is (a simplified version of) some real code I recently
encountered. The stores to the 'output' array are written in the inner
loop, but the intention was probably to have them in the outer loop.
Gcc is able to 'correct' this programming mistake, but only partly:
the stores itself are moved to the outer loop, but the instructions that
calculate those values remain in the inner loop.
For this particular example, the best solution is of course to fix the
C code. But maybe this missed-optimization can also occur in other,
more valid, contexts.
Below I've included the generated x86_64 code for this example by
recent versions of both gcc and llvm.
///////////////////////////////////////////////////////////////////
unsigned char input[100];
unsigned char output[100];
void f() {
for (int i = 0; i < 32; i += 4) {
unsigned tmp = 0;
for (int j = 0; j < 16; ++j) {
tmp = (tmp << 2) | (input[i + j] & 0x03);
output[i + 0] = (tmp >> 24) & 0xFF;
output[i + 1] = (tmp >> 16) & 0xFF;
output[i + 2] = (tmp >> 8) & 0xFF;
output[i + 3] = (tmp >> 0) & 0xFF;
}
}
}
///////////////////////////////////////////////////////////////////
g++ (GCC) 4.7.0 20110527 (experimental)
g++ -O2 -S
movl $output, %r10d
movq %r10, %r9
.p2align 4,,10
.p2align 3
.L2:
movl %r9d, %esi
xorl %edx, %edx
xorl %eax, %eax
subl %r10d, %esi
.p2align 4,,10
.p2align 3
.L3:
leal 0(,%rax,4), %ecx
leal (%rdx,%rsi), %eax
addl $1, %edx
cltq
movzbl input(%rax), %eax
andl $3, %eax
orl %ecx, %eax
movl %eax, %r8d
movl %eax, %edi
movl %eax, %ecx
shrl $24, %r8d
shrl $16, %edi
shrl $8, %ecx
cmpl $16, %edx
jne .L3
movb %r8b, (%r9)
movb %dil, 1(%r9)
movb %cl, 2(%r9)
movb %al, 3(%r9)
addq $4, %r9
cmpq $output+32, %r9
jne .L2
rep
ret
///////////////////////////////////////////////////////////////////
